#0f01af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0f01af is composed of 5.9% red, 0.4%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.4%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 31.4% black. It has a hue angle of 244.8 degrees, a saturation of 98.9% and a lightness of 34.5%. #0f01af color hex could be obtained by blending #1e02ff with #00005f. Closest websafe color is: #000099.

#0f01af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0f01af has RGB values of R:15, G:1,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0.99, Y:0,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 983471.

Shades and Tints of #0f01af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020013 is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.
